diff options
author | Jon Marius Venstad <jonmv@users.noreply.github.com> | 2023-06-02 09:18:06 +0200 |
---|---|---|
committer | GitHub <noreply@github.com> | 2023-06-02 09:18:06 +0200 |
commit | bf334c701a75ed51edd10a214336928ed3f47b6e (patch) | |
tree | 0f557e1e9e7e3210b74fd4153493552b5ee2b29d | |
parent | 0f99236c688abce8bc14a0aa77101586285db21e (diff) | |
parent | 6b3ba5e58f882b966415900156ff08ad5a5e184c (diff) |
Merge pull request #27268 from vespa-engine/jonmv/warmp-up-search-handler
Reduce log level for failed warmup, and provide a nullInputStream
-rw-r--r-- | container-search/src/main/java/com/yahoo/search/handler/SearchHandler.java | 7 |
1 files changed, 5 insertions, 2 deletions
diff --git a/container-search/src/main/java/com/yahoo/search/handler/SearchHandler.java b/container-search/src/main/java/com/yahoo/search/handler/SearchHandler.java index 6846bc928a0..9254f3ac9a3 100644 --- a/container-search/src/main/java/com/yahoo/search/handler/SearchHandler.java +++ b/container-search/src/main/java/com/yahoo/search/handler/SearchHandler.java @@ -59,6 +59,8 @@ import java.util.logging.Level; import java.util.logging.Logger; import java.util.stream.Collectors; +import static java.io.InputStream.nullInputStream; + /** * Handles search request. * @@ -155,10 +157,11 @@ public class SearchHandler extends LoggingRequestHandler { private void warmup() { try { handle(HttpRequest.createTestRequest("/search/?timeout=2s&yql=select+*+from+sources+*+where+true+limit+1;", - com.yahoo.jdisc.http.HttpRequest.Method.GET)); + com.yahoo.jdisc.http.HttpRequest.Method.GET, + nullInputStream())); } catch (RuntimeException e) { - log.log(Level.WARNING, "Error warming up search handler", e); + log.log(Level.INFO, "Exception warming up search handler", e); } } |